    Abstract
    This research attempts to study information needs of the undergraduates in Visual & Performing Arts. The study was done based on the University of Visual & Performing Arts, Sri Lanka. According to the study, information need in preparation of examinations is the most important subjective information need of the undergraduates. They needed more practical oriented subject related information for their creations. Information in existing creative works of national and international were found as important need. The study reveals that undergraduates are facing different challenges such as language barriers, lack of relevant information sources, and lack of time to seek information while they fulfil their information needs.
